How long do Lexus IS 350 engines last?
Lexus IS 350 engines are known for their exceptional longevity, with many owners reporting their engines lasting well over 200,000 miles with proper maintenance. The robust design and high-quality components used in Lexus engines contribute to their impressive lifespan.
Factors Affecting Lexus IS 350 Engine Lifespan
Several key factors influence the longevity of a Lexus IS 350 engine:
- Maintenance - Regular oil changes, tune-ups, and other recommended maintenance tasks are crucial for maximizing engine life. Owners who diligently follow the manufacturer's maintenance schedule can expect their Lexus IS 350 engine to last for many years.
- Driving Conditions - Engines that are subjected to heavy loads, such as towing or frequent high-speed driving, may wear out faster than those used for more moderate driving. Owners who use their Lexus IS 350 primarily for city or highway driving can expect their engine to last longer.
- Engine Design - The Lexus IS 350 is equipped with a 3.5-liter V6 engine that is known for its robust construction and reliable performance. This engine design, combined with high-quality components, contributes to the engine's exceptional longevity.
- Owner Care - Owners who take good care of their Lexus IS 350, such as by avoiding aggressive driving, keeping up with maintenance, and addressing any issues promptly, can maximize the lifespan of their engine.
With proper care and maintenance, many Lexus IS 350 owners report their engines lasting well over 200,000 miles, and in some cases, even reaching 300,000 miles or more. The combination of a well-designed engine and Lexus' commitment to quality make the IS 350 a reliable and long-lasting vehicle.

Is the Lexus IS 350 expensive to maintain?
Maintaining a Lexus IS 350 will cost $386 per year on average through the first 5 years of new ownership. Costs and probability of repair increase over time.
How long can an IS350 last?
How reliable is the Lexus IS 350? iSeeCars analyzed over 300 million vehicles to find out, and to determine how long each model can last. The Lexus IS 350 has an average lifespan of 164,704 miles or about 14.3 years.

Is the IS350 engine reliable?
The Lexus IS350 Reliability Rating is 4.0 out of 5.0, which ranks it 9th out of 31 for luxury midsize cars. The average annual repair cost is $543 which means it has lower than average ownership costs.
